poetic justice
noun
- an ideal distribution of rewards and punishments such as is common in some poetry and fiction.
poetic justice
noun
- fitting retribution; just deserts

Idioms and Phrases
An outcome in which virtue is rewarded and evil punished, often in an especially appropriate or ironic manner. For example, It was poetic justice for the known thief to go to jail for the one crime he didn't commit . [Early 1700s]Advertisement
